Official title
A Phase III, Randomised, Double Blind, Placebo Controlled, Multicentre Study of Olaparib Maintenance Monotherapy in Patients With Platinum Sensitive Relapsed Ovarian Cancer Who Are in Complete or Partial Response Following Platinum Based Chemotherapy and Whose Tumours Carry Loss of Function Somatic BRCA Mutation(s) or Loss of Function Mutation(s) in Tumour Homologous Recombination Repair -Associated Genes
